What's The Definition Of Lanugo?

lanugo in American English
a soft, downy growth
noun: a coat of delicate, downy hairs, esp. that with which the human fetus or a newborn infant is covered

lanugo in British English
noun: a layer of fine hairs, esp the covering of the human fetus before birth
